Carpenters and joiners are knowledgeable craftsmen trusted for constructing buildings, furnishings along with other objects.

Carpenters work mostly with wood and their job requires a great deal of manual labour. Skills are acquired throughout the years by way of both experience and study and they're utilised by property owners, companies, schools, farms and more, for several reasons.

Joiners also work in the timber construction industry and are viewed as a sort of carpenter, responsible for cutting and fitting wood without the need for nails, screws and metal fasteners.

Cannock, populace 29,018 in the 2011 census, is regarded as the populous of three towns inside the region of Cannock Chase in the central southern part of the county of Staffordshire in the West Midlands region of England.

    There are certain guidelines that establishes the maximum number of hours an individual should labour each week. In general, the maximum number of hours for someone not yet 18 years old, is 40 hours in a week, or eight hours a day. For workers who are aged 18 or above, the number of hours increases to 48 hours a week.

    You can contact the environmental health department of your local council or the National Health and Safety Executive (0845 345 00 55) for more information and advice about working hours. According to the law, all workers have the right to a holiday of at least 5.6 weeks (or a total of 28 days of paid leave, if you happen to work five days in a week).

    What is second fix carpentry?

    Two of the commonly used terms in the UK and Irish construction industry is “First Fix and “Second Fix First fix encompasses all the work required to take a building from foundation to stroking plaster on the interior walls. This comprises of building walls, floors and ceilings, and implanting cables for electrical supply and pipes for water supply.

    Some claim that First Fix starts after the shell of the building is complete, and ends when the walls are plastered. Some of the elements in the first fix are as follows.

    • Drain runs: must be downhill and straight

    • Spare conduits: drawstrings

    • Soil pipes

    • Copper pipes

    • Normal pipes

    • Doorbell

    • Door frames

    • Pocket doorframes

    • Stairwell

    • MVHR (mechanical heat recovery ventilation runs)

    • Push-fit or other plastic piping

    • Electrical back boxes

    • Electricity cable runs

    • Telephone, data and audio-visual cables

    • Socket location

    • Security

    • Fire alarm

    • Sound insulation

    • Plasterboarding

    It is to be kept in mind that the list goes on as there are several things that you can do when you are building a house from scratch and it is impossible to cover each and every aspect in detail.

    The second fix includes all the work after the plastering of a complete house. These include linking cables to the electrical fittings, coupling pipes to the baths and sinks and fitting doors into doorframes. Second fix work requires a tidier finish than the first fix.

    Carpenters, electricians and plumbers get a proper idea on the division of work. They will also be able to visit the construction site at different times.

    Project managers can simply report it as the "first fix complete" or "the second fix 50% done" and others would very easily understand.

    Regardless of the fact that a construction company might specialise in a certain form of fix, be it the first or the second, they are obligated to have a rudimentary understanding of both and are required to perform them from time to time.

    How much does it cost to hang a door?

    Check your Price's door installation cost calculator and charges guide will allow you to estimate both typical labours only costs for door hanging & installations, renovations and repairs as well as the total estimate for comprehensive door installation projects.

    • Door & Frame Installation Job and the average Cost in £'s

    • uPVC door installation including glazing & architrave costs around £90 per door

    • uPVC french & patio door sets including glazing & architrave costs around £120 per pair

    • Softwood french & patio door sets including architrave costs around £180 per door

    • Hardwood french & patio door sets including architrave would cost around £250 per pair

    • Softwood internal door hanging only would be around £40 per door

    • Hardwood internal door hanging only would set you back around £48 per door

    • Softwood external door hanging only is around £60 per door

    • Hardwood external door hanging would cost around £70 per door

    • Locks, letterboxes & door furniture timber doors are around £15 per Item

    • Glazing £15 per pane

    • Brick cut-outs single doors is around £60 per cut-out

    • French or patio door brick cut-outs will be around £90 per cut-out

    • New lintels will cost around £150 per lintel
